    Abstract: A thin film transistor array panel includes: a gate electrode disposed on a substrate, an insulating layer disposed on the gate electrode, an oxide semiconductor disposed on the gate insulating layer, source electrode overlapping a portion of the oxide semiconductor, a drain electrode overlapping another portion of the oxide semiconductor; and a buffer layer disposed between the oxide semiconductor and the source electrode and between the oxide semiconductor and the drain electrode. The buffer layer comprises tin as a doping material. A weight percent of the doping material is greater than approximately 0% and less than or equal to approximately 20%.

    Abstract: A display device includes a display panel including an antireflection layer on a light emitting element layer which includes a first pixel defining layer in which an opening defining a light emitting area of a first pixel is defined, and a second pixel defining layer in which an opening defining a light emitting area of a second pixel is defined. The antireflection layer includes first and second light blocking layers respectively overlapping the first and second pixel defining layers, and includes a first gap defined by a length of a predetermined direction from an edge of the opening to an edge of an opening of the first light blocking layer, and a second gap defined by a length from an edge of the opening to an edge of an opening of the second light blocking layer in the predetermined direction. The first gap is less than the second gap.
